Uploaded image for project: 'OPCT - OpenShift Provider Compatibility Tool'
  1. OPCT - OpenShift Provider Compatibility Tool
  2. OPCT-315

[plugin openshift-tests] integrated platform setup is not working with short-lived creds

XMLWordPrintable

    • Icon: Bug Bug
    • Resolution: Unresolved
    • Icon: Critical Critical
    • None
    • None
    • Backend, Plugins
    • None
    • 5

      The openshift-tests plugin tries to extract the credentials from the cluster in the e2e startup of openshift-tests utility, it supports only long-lived credentials.

      If we want a fully integrated support in short-lived credentials, such as Manual mode (STS), a new approach need to be implemented to present the credentials to the step.

      Environments affected:

      • OCP clusters installed with short-lived credentials, such as OCP standalone with STS (AWS), or HCP Hosted Cluster on AWS (ROSA)
      #> setting up cloud provider...
      2025-02-04T19:50:20+00:00 | [platform] | platform:97>  [executor] discovering platform type...
      2025-02-04T19:50:20+00:00 | [platform] | platform:101>  [executor] platform type=[aws]
      2025-02-04T19:50:20+00:00 | [platform] | platform:48>  [executor] setting provider configuration for [aws]
      Error from server (NotFound): secrets "aws-creds" not found
      #> waiting for start command
      

              Unassigned Unassigned
              rhn-support-mrbraga Marco Braga
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

                Created:
                Updated: